Abstract

Electrospray ionization mass spectrometry was used to investigate the binding of selected carbohydrates to different multimeric forms of apo-concanavalin A (apo-Con A). Information on the stoichiometry of the different quaternary Con A complexes, bound to high-affinity carbohydrate ligands, could be derived from the mass spectra. It was observed that specific carbohydrate binding takes place with metal-free apo-Con A. The data revealed that the apo-dimer and -tetramer (which are both present in solution) have similar affinities for the studied carbohydrates.
